NCT ID: NCT00716118
Eligibility Criteria: Inclusion Criteria: To be eligible for inclusion into this study, each subject must satisfy the following criteria: 1. Participants must be aged 21 to 35 years 2. Body mass index (BMI) \< 38. 3. Serum results for cycle day 3 FSH \<10 mIU/ml. 4. Be willing and able to comply with the protocol for the duration of the study. 5. Have voluntarily provided written informed consent under WIRB, prior to any study-related procedure that is not part of normal medical care, with the understanding that the subjects may withdraw consent anytime without prejudice to their future medical care. 6. Have passed a psychological and physical screening. Exclusion Criteria: A patient may NOT be entered into the study if she presents with ANY of the following criteria: 1. Clinically significant systemic disease. 2. Known endometriosis Grade III - IV (ASRM classification). 3. Any previous cycle indicating a low response to gonadotropin stimulation (defined as retrieval of \< 10 eggs at retrieval) 4. Previous ovarian surgery 5. Known allergy or hypersensitivity to recombinant gonadotropin preparations or any other study-related medications. 6. Known current substance abuse. 7. Simultaneous participation in another clinical trial. 8. Current smoker. 9. An extrauterine pregnancy within the last 3 months before OCP treatment commences. 10. Previous participation in similar study at different centers.
Healthy Volunteers: True
Sex: FEMALE
Minimum Age: 21 Years
Maximum Age: 37 Years
